Table of Contents

Part I - Chapter 1 Introduction.- Chapter 2 From Vertical to Volumetric.- Chapter 3 Lived Experiences in the High-Rise Vertical and Volumetric City.- Chapter 4 New Definitions of Space; New Ways of Socialise or New Social Settings.- Chapter 5 Vertical and Volumetric Urban Design Principles and Framework.- Part II - Chapter 6 Micro-Scale Interior Public Realms and Spaces.- Chapter 7 Meso Scale Interior Public Realms and Spaces.- Chapter 8 Findings; An Emotional and Spatial Cognition Correlation Index for Assessing KPIs.- Chapter 9 Conclusion.

Author Information

Hee Sun Choi is an Assistant Professor at the School of Design at The Hong Kong Polytechnic University, Hong Kong. Her research centres around public space, urban morphology, hyper-morphology and AI in vertical urbanism as design tools and research methods. She is also a founding partner of Choi-Comer Asia Ltd., an interior & architecture and urban design practice and research lab in Hong Kong, the Chair person for Media and Publications for the Hong Kong Institute of Urban Design and the Chief-Editor and Creator of its online Journal Urbanie & Urbanus.
